Bug Description

This is that opposite of having text flow in a frame. It would be useful
for diagramming where shapes might have an arbitrary amount of text in
them.

The basic idea is to have an group/stencil with some text in it scale with
the size of the text frame (which increases when you add more text).

Thrutchy (thrutchy) wrote :

Nope. Open office draw has this feature, so that is the best way to describe it. Do this to see what I'm talking about:

* oodraw
* click on the flowchart icon to place one of those objects (mine looks like a hexagon, but this may not be the default)
* place it somewhere by clicking for the first corner and dragging to the second
* right click in this object and select "Text..."
* click "resize shape to fit text" and then "OK"
* click on the text icon at the bottom of the window
* start typing some text and notice that the shape changes size with the text

I though maybe just flowchart shapes worked with this in oodraw, but it looks like all of the builtin shapes seem to have this option (but user-defined polygons do not).

Right now it seems like oodraw is better at flow-charting, but with a few more features in inkscape, it would be quite usable for flow-charting and be a lot more general.
